While Integrated Reasoning scores aren't usually considered as important as your total GMAT score, business schools value being able to use large amounts of disparate data to solve problems and make decisions. Some questions consist of multiple parts, and you must answer each part correctly to get credit for that question. Often, you'll need to integrate data from multiple sources. ![]() This data can take the form of text, numbers, and graphs. The Integrated Reasoning section, which is scored on a scale of 1-8, asks you to use data to solve problems. Earning a 6 would put you in the 64th percentile, meaning you outperformed about two-thirds of test-takers.Ī 7 would put you in the top 20% of test-takers, and a perfect 8 would put you in the top 10%. Most consider a good Integrated Reasoning score a 6 or higher. What Is a Good GMAT Integrated Reasoning Score? The Graduate Management Admission Council (GMAC), which designs and administers the GMAT, calculates your total score on a scale of 200-800 by combining your scores on the Verbal and Quantitative Reasoning sections. Earning a GMAT score in the 50th percentile means you outperformed most test-takers. ![]() If you're applying to less competitive business schools, consider aiming for the median score of 590. That said, more selective programs typically want higher scores in the 700s, or the top 10% of test-takers. This score should make you a competitive applicant for many MBA and graduate business and finance programs. In general, a 650, or a score around the 75th percentile, can be considered a strong GMAT score. Read on to learn more about what constitutes a strong GMAT score.
